
/******************************************************************************
STYLESHEET
Created: 11/20/2006 by Jill Davis (blue room creative)
Modified:

*****************************************************************************/
a {F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#5C1710;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 18px}
a:hover {TEXT-DECORATION: underline;}

/* Body Text */
.bdBlkBld {F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#333333; FONT-FAMILY: arial, sans-serif; line-height: 18px}
.bdBlk {FONT-SIZE: 12px; COLOR: #333333; FONT-FAMILY: arial, sans-serif; line-height: 18px}
.bdTan {FONT-WEIGHT: bold; FONT-SIZE: 10px; COLOR: #5B5D4D; FONT-FAMILY: arial, sans-serif; line-height: 18px}
.bdDkTanBld {F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#6F725B; FONT-FAMILY: arial, sans-serif; line-height: 18px}
.bdDkTan {FONT-SIZE: 11px; COLOR: #6F725B; FONT-FAMILY: arial, sans-serif; line-height: 18px}
.bdWht {FONT-SIZE: 11px; COLOR: #ffffff; FONT-FAMILY: arial, sans-serif; line-height: 18px}

.lNav {FONT-SIZE: 12px; COLOR: #CAD4CD;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 20px}

/* Large Text */
.bdLgBlk {FONT-WEIGHT: bold; FONT-SIZE: 14px; COLOR: #333333; FONT-FAMILY: arial, sans-serif; line-height: 24px}
.bdLgRust {FONT-SIZE: 14px; COLOR: #D65E1D; FONT-FAMILY: arial, sans-serif; line-height: 24px}
.bdLgTan {F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#5B5D4D; FONT-FAMILY: arial, sans-serif; line-height: 20px}
.bdLgWhiteBld {F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#ffffff; FONT-FAMILY: arial, sans-serif; line-height: 20px}
.bdLgTan {F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#5B5D4D; FONT-FAMILY: arial, sans-serif; line-height: 20px}
.bdBlk12 {FONT-SIZE: 12px; COLOR: #333333; FONT-FAMILY: arial, sans-serif; line-height: 18px}
.bdLgDkTan {FONT-WEIGHT: bold; FONT-SIZE: 16px; COLOR: #8D8F7E; FONT-FAMILY: arial, sans-serif; line-height: 16px}

/* Header Text */
.subheadGrn {FONT-SIZE: 18px; COLOR: #425047; FONT-FAMILY: Times New Roman, Times, serif; line-height: 24px}
.headerRust {FONT-SIZE: 22px; COLOR: #D65E1D; FONT-FAMILY: Times New Roman, Times, serif; line-height: 30px}
.subheadRust {FONT-SIZE: 20px; COLOR: #D65E1D; FONT-FAMILY: Times New Roman, Times, serif; line-height: 28px}
.headerWht {FONT-SIZE: 26px; COLOR: #ffffff; FONT-FAMILY: arial, sans-serif; line-height: 26px}

/* Links */
.lnkRustBld {F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#D65E1D;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 18px}
.lnkRustBldLg {F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#D65E1D;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 18px}
.lnkRustBldSm {FONT-WEIGHT: bold; FONT-SIZE: 10px; COLOR: #D65E1D;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 18px}
.lnkRustSm {FONT-SIZE: 9px; COLOR: #D65E1D;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 18px}
.lnkTanBld {F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#5B5D4D;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 18px}
.lnkTanBldSm {FONT-WEIGHT: bold; FONT-SIZE: 10px; COLOR: #5B5D4D;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 18px}
.lnkWhtBld {FONT-WEIGHT: bold; FONT-SIZE: 10px; COLOR: #ffffff;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 10px}
.lnkWht {FONT-SIZE: 10px; COLOR: #ffffff;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 16px}
.lnkBluBld {F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#203F5E;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 18px}
.lnkGrnBld {F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#697A6F;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 18px}
.lnkRedBld {F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#5C1710;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 18px}
.lnkDkTanBld {F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#6F725B;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 20px}
.lnkDkTanSubnav {FONT-SIZE: 11px; COLOR: #444636;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 11px}
.lnkWhtSubnav {FONT-WEIGHT: bold; FONT-SIZE: 11px; COLOR: #ffffff;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 18px}
.lnkWhtLNav {FONT-SIZE: 12px; COLOR: #ffffff;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 20px}
.lnkWhtBldLg {F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#ffffff;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 20px}


/* Wine */
.headerGrn {FONT-SIZE: 22px; COLOR: #425047; FONT-FAMILY: Times New Roman, Times, serif; line-height: 30px}
.headerRed {FONT-SIZE: 22px; COLOR: #5C1710; FONT-FAMILY: Times New Roman, Times, serif; line-height: 30px}
.subheadRed {FONT-SIZE: 20px; COLOR: #5C1710; FONT-FAMILY: Times New Roman, Times, serif; line-height: 28px}
.lnkRedBldLg {F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#5C1710;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 18px}
.lnkGrnBldLg {FONT-WEIGHT: bold; FONT-SIZE: 12px; COLOR: #425047; FONT-FAMILY: arial, sans-serif; TEXT-DECORATION: none; line-height: 18px}


/* Miscellaneous */
B {FONT-WEIGHT: bold;}

body {
SCROLLBAR-ARROW-COLOR: #CCCC99;
SCROLLBAR-BASE-COLOR: #ADAD70;
SCROLLBAR-FACE-COLOR: #9E9F8C;
SCROLLBAR-HIGHLIGHT-COLOR: #ffffff;
SCROLLBAR-SHADOW-COLOR: #ffffff;
SCROLLBAR-3DLIGHT-COLOR: #ffffff;
SCROLLBAR-TRACK-COLOR: #C1C2AF;
SCROLLBAR-DARKSHADOW-COLOR: #ADAD70;
}

HR {COLOR: #cccccc; HEIGHT: 1px}
UL {LIST-STYLE-TYPE: square; MARGIN-TOP: 0px; MARGIN-BOTTOM: 12px; margin-left: 16px}
INPUT {FONT-SIZE: 11px; COLOR: #333333; FONT-FAMILY: arial, sans serif}
SELECT {FONT-SIZE: 11px; COLOR: #333333; FONT-FAMILY: arial, sans serif}
.spcr {FONT-SIZE: 1px;}
.anchorSpacer {FONT-SIZE: 1px; line-height: 5px}
.spacer {MARGIN-TOP: 0px; MARGIN-BOTTOM: 12px}

/* Specific class to handle netscape 4.x selects */
.slctBdDkGray {font-family: arial, sans serif; font-size: 12px; color:#666666;} 


/* Created with <STRONG><CONTACT> */
/* http://www.stronghtml.com/ */

/* Left Column Style */
.contactformLeftColumn {
 padding-right:5px;
 padding-bottom:5px;
}

/* Right Column Style */
.contactformRightColumn {
 padding-right:5px;
 padding-bottom:5px;
}

/* Text Field Style */
.contactformTextField {
 width:150px;
 border: 1px solid #999999;
 color:#333333;
 padding-left:2px;
}

/* Text Area Style */
.contactformTextArea {
 width:150px;
 height:80px;
 border: 1px solid #999999;
 color:#333333;
 padding-left:2px;
}

/* Check Box Style */
.contactformCheckBox {
}

/* Submit Button Style */
.contactformSubmit {
 border: 1px solid #999999;
}

/* Errors Block Style */
.contactformErrors {
 color:#FF0000;
}

/* Thank You Message Style */
.contactformThankYou {
}